The radius of smaller cone is 3/4 the radius of original cone, so since these cones are similar, height must also be 3/4 times smaller.
So since radius is squared and we also multiple the height (V = 1/3 π r² h),
the volume of smaller cone would be 3³ / 4³ = 27 / 64 times smaller
So we have 1920 * (27 / 64) = 810.
